Lemon Chicken Orzo Soup

Lemon Chicken Orzo Soup is a comforting and zesty dish that’s perfect for any season. This soup is light yet hearty, combining tender chicken, orzo pasta, and a bright lemon flavor. Here’s how to make it:

Lemon Chicken Orzo Soup Recipe

Ingredients:

  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 medium onion, chopped
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 3 medium carrots, peeled and sliced
  • 2 celery stalks, sliced
  • 8 cups (1.9 liters) chicken broth
  • 1 cup (200g) orzo pasta
  • 2 cups cooked chicken, shredded or cubed (you can use rotisserie chicken)
  • 1 teaspoon dried thyme
  • 1 teaspoon dried oregano
  • 2 bay leaves
  • Salt and pepper, to taste
  • Juice of 2 lemons (about 1/4 cup)
  • Zest of 1 lemon
  • 2-3 cups (60-90g) fresh spinach or kale, chopped
  • 1/4 cup (60ml) heavy cream (optional, for extra creaminess)
  • Fresh parsley or dill, chopped (for garnish)

Instructions:

  1. Sauté the Vegetables:
    • In a large pot or Dutch oven, heat the olive oil over medium heat.
    • Add the chopped onion, carrots, and celery. Sauté until the vegetables are softened, about 5-7 minutes.
    • Add the minced garlic and cook for another 1-2 minutes, until fragrant.
  2. Add the Broth and Seasonings:
    • Pour in the chicken broth.
    • Add the dried thyme, dried oregano, and bay leaves. Stir to combine.
    • Bring the mixture to a boil.
  3. Cook the Orzo:
    • Once the broth is boiling, add the orzo pasta.
    • Reduce the heat to a simmer and cook for about 8-10 minutes, or until the orzo is tender.
  4. Add the Chicken and Spinach:
    • Stir in the cooked chicken and chopped spinach or kale.
    • Cook for another 2-3 minutes, until the greens are wilted and the chicken is heated through.
  5. Finish the Soup:
    • Remove the bay leaves from the soup.
    • Stir in the lemon juice, lemon zest, and heavy cream (if using).
    • Season with salt and pepper to taste.
  6. Serve:
    • Ladle the soup into bowls and garnish with fresh parsley or dill.

Tips:

  • Chicken: Use leftover cooked chicken or a rotisserie chicken for convenience. If cooking chicken specifically for this recipe, you can poach or bake boneless, skinless chicken breasts or thighs.
  • Orzo: Orzo pasta can absorb a lot of liquid, so if the soup gets too thick, you can add more chicken broth or water to reach your desired consistency.
  • Lemon Flavor: Adjust the amount of lemon juice to taste. If you prefer a more subtle lemon flavor, start with the juice of 1 lemon and add more as needed.
  • Vegetables: Feel free to add other vegetables like zucchini or peas for extra flavor and nutrition.
